Hal & Al’s is working with the Parsons Avenue Merchants Association and Merion Village Association to promote some positive things for the area as well as help them raise funds for their organizations. And how do we plan on doing it? By inviting a bunch of food trucks and carts to our street the last Sunday of each month from 12 noon to 6pm starting this April 29th!
And to kick it off, we’re giving you the opportunity to help us design our logo and 1st monthly flyer. The prize? A Yuengling Snowboard. And if it ever snows here again, maybe you can use it in Ohio!
So, here are the rules:
-design us up a logo for The Food Truck and Cart Hop facebook page and incorporate it into a flyer promoting the event for this April.
-Submit the logo and flyer in any web compatible format to foodtruckandcarthop@gmail.com.
-Since we are offering up such a great prize the winner will have to provide us with high resolution images in a couple different formats and sign away all rights to the images.
-The winner will get a brand new 155 snowboard with some great Yuengling graphics.
Depending upon how many entries we receive, we’ll post them on our page and let our fans help us choose by liking the images. Contest open until April 15th.
